Ingredients
Before you start, gather your ingredients:
- For the crust: 1.5 cups of vegan graham cracker crumbs, 1/3 cup of melted coconut oil, and 1/4 cup of maple syrup.
- For the filling: 2 cups of soaked cashews (soak for at least 4 hours), 1/2 cup of full-fat canned coconut milk, 1/3 cup of maple syrup, 1/4 cup of lemon juice, 1/4 cup of melted coconut oil, 1 tsp of vanilla extract, and 2 tbsp of matcha powder.
Instructions
Prepare the Crust
Start by preheating your oven to 350°F (180°C). In a medium bowl, mix together the graham cracker crumbs, melted coconut oil, and maple syrup until well combined. Press the mixture evenly into a 9-inch springform pan, ensuring it reaches the sides. Bake for 10 minutes, then set aside to cool.

Blend the Filling
While the crust is cooling, drain and rinse the soaked cashews. In a high-powered blender, combine the cashews, coconut milk, maple syrup, lemon juice, melted coconut oil, vanilla extract, and matcha powder. Blend until smooth and creamy, scraping down the sides as needed. Taste and adjust the matcha flavor if desired.
Assemble the Cheesecake
Pour the filling into the cooled crust, smoothing the top with a spatula. Tap the pan gently on the counter to release any air bubbles. Place the cheesecake in the freezer and let it set for at least 4 hours, or until firm.
Serve and Enjoy
When ready to serve, remove the cheesecake from the freezer and let it thaw for about 15-20 minutes. Carefully remove the springform pan sides and transfer the cheesecake to a serving plate. Slice and serve, enjoying every creamy, matcha-infused bite!

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the freezer for up to one week.
Nutritional Information
Here's a breakdown of the nutritional information per serving (assuming 10 servings per cheesecake):
| Calories | Total Fat | Saturated Fat | Sodium | Total Carbohydrate | Dietary Fiber | Sugars | Protein |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 350 | 20g | 12g | 150mg | 40g | 3g | 20g | 7g |
